Driver Discovers ‘Something Wrong’ in His Car, thanks to his Parking Mode Dash Cam

We stumbled upon a news article published by the Daily Hive that - once again - proved how crucial it is to have a dash cam installed in your car.

Stanley, a British Columbia-based driver, shared an unforgettable and humiliating experience he had at a tire service center in Surrey, which serves as a wake-up call to dealers and customers alike.

He drove his car to the shop to have the wheels aligned - for safety purposes, of course. After an hour and a half, right when he was informed that the car was ready to be picked up, he paid the shop $112 for the service - only to find out that the wheel alignment wasn’t done at all.

So how did he find out, since he wasn’t around?

At first, Stanley just wanted to review his dash cam footage to see how long it took the guys to align his wheels. But because Stanley's dash cam has Parking Mode features, he was able to retrieve the actual footage and events that occurred in his car while it was being 'serviced' in the shop.

And nope, he found no signs of wheel alignment procedures.

Props to his Thinkware dash cam.

Why is Parking Mode important?

Stanley's story is just one of thousands of examples from around the world that demonstrate the importance of a dash cam, and Parking Mode.

Parking Mode monitors the surroundings of your vehicle while it is parked and the engine is turned off, even when unattended. Recent dash cams also include Motion and Impact detection, Buffered Recording, and Time Lapse features, all of which are useful in cases like Stanley's as well as other undesirable activities like hit-and-runs, car theft, and vandalism.

3. You have to activate Parking Mode.

Of course, make sure your dash cam has Parking Mode capabilities.

There are several options for how a dash cam can be installed in your vehicle - and not all of them can enable Parking Mode. The plug-and-play 12V car cigarette lighter installation is not recommended because it does not support this feature.

Relevant to Stanley’s case, some dealerships or car shops dislike having things plugged into the OBD because that's where they usually plug-in to get readings and diagnostics from the computer's systems. While an OBD cable is normally a great option to provide all the same features as hardwiring while being plug and play, it’s not ideal here. The OBD port is easily accessible, and shops will unplug whatever is in the OBD port 90% of the time, as they connect with their own OBD tools, to get readings from the vehicle’s electronic systems. Therefore, your dash cam won’t be able to record footage.

If you want to activate Parking Mode, you must hardwire install your dash cam or use an external battery pack. Since Stanley had his Thinkware dash cam hardwired into his vehicle’s fuse box, it is still working even when the engine is off. Moreover, this can’t be easily unplugged like the OBD cables as it would require a lot of time detaching the wires.

4. You have to secure your files.

In addition, we also recommend having a tamper-proof case for your dash cam.

A tamper-proof case is an anti-tampering device that prevents the SD card from being removed from the dash cam and the power cable from being unplugged.

A tamper-proof case is useful for car owners or even fleet managers to monitor drivers. Through this, the dash cam remains powered on to record footage and video files cannot be deleted. It also prevents the dash cam from being taken out of the mount, or the SD card removed/tampered with. All secure for your security.
